What Is Pharmacogenetic Testing?
Pharmacogenetic testing analyzes specific genes that influence how your body metabolizes or reacts to medications. By examining these genetic markers, our providers can predict which medications are likely to work best for you and which may cause unwanted side effects or be less effective.
This test is quick, painless, and non-invasive typically involving a simple cheek swab and results are used to guide your personalized treatment plan.

Our Process
• Consultation & Eligibility : Our provider discusses your medical history and determines if PGx testing is right for you.
• Sample Collection : A quick, non-invasive cheek swab is taken during your visit or mailed to you if using telehealth.
• Genetic Analysis : The lab analyzes your DNA to identify how your genes may affect medication response.
• Results Review & Treatment Planning : Your provider reviews the results and adjusts your medication plan for maximum safety and effectiveness.

The GeneSight test unlocks your genetic “fingerprint”, providing insight that a clinician can use to guide your mental health medication treatment and may improve your chances of finally feeling like yourself again.
The GeneSight Psychotropic report may help you avoid multiple medication trials by providing information about which medications may require dose adjustments, be less likely to work, or have an increased risk of side effects based on your genetic information.
